## Configuration

Reviewer notes: the Pellridge canary gates are driven entirely by env vars, not the dashboard. `GATE_ERROR_PCT` and `GATE_LATENCY_P99_MS` must both pass before promotion; `GATE_MIN_BAKE_MIN` defaults to 30. Changing any gate requires a second approver per the Driftward policy. The gate evaluator also pulls metrics from Hollowmere, authenticating with the token defined on the following line.

secret setting of taduf-bahip: COURIER_KEY5=49c55

Changelog — Stringreap 3.2: the translation-string extraction script now skips vendored directories by default and emits keys in sorted order, which may change diff output for existing catalogues. Plugin authors relying on the old traversal order should pin 3.1 or update their manifests. The new default extraction settings are as follows.

service settings:
ralael:
  pin: 7453
  tenant: zorath
  seal: seal_087806e4
  metrics_host: metrics.ralael.paliqworks.example
  standby_team: fraath
  escalation: praok-istiel
  nonce: 10e083

## Local Setup

The Spanlight tracing stack runs locally via `docker compose up trace`. Each microservice in the Ordway demo mesh propagates a `trace-id` header generated at the gateway; the reviewer checklist requires confirming propagation through at least three hops using the bundled `tracecheck` script. Spans are buffered in-memory and flushed every five seconds to the trace store. If spans are missing, check clock skew between containers first — it's the usual culprit. The trace store is reachable locally at:

database URL for bahop-yagep: mssql://sildor_svc:35ha7jz@db-fb6d.nelvrodyn.example:5432/casath

Quarterly planning — Veldane Instruments. The hiring freeze in the Field Services division continues through Q2. No backfills, no contractors without your written approval. Attrition is running at 4%; coverage gaps likely in the Norholt region by June. Prior director deferred the restructure decision to you. The reasoning behind the freeze is captured in the confidential note below.

internal memo for tagef-hadup: Gross margin on Ulaath came in at 15 percent against a plan of 5 percent. Only 7 of the 120 pilot accounts renewed Ulaath, so a churn review is set for October 15.